Pill itself is a village 5 miles outside of Bristol. The X4 bus connects to Bristol and Portishead. If you cycle you can use the cycle path to Bristol too. Pill is quiet, friendly and very community focused. It has a monthly market, a cafe, gym, and lots of classes (yoga/choir/weights etc).
